Tour 03: Mae Hong Son Private Adventure: Nature & Hill Tribes (4 Days / 4 Nights)

The Experience
Mae Hong Son, located in the remote northwestern region of Thailand, is one of the best destinations for experiencing unspoiled natural landscapes and traditional hill tribe communities. Surrounded by mist-covered mountains, the province offers peaceful lakes, caves, hot springs, and panoramic views for those seeking quiet exploration.
• Local Guides & Hill Tribes: This tour is led by licensed local guides who belong to the hill tribe communities. Their presence allows for respectful visits inside village homes and meaningful insight into the daily life of Hmong, Lisu, Black Lahu, and Karen communities.
• Burmese-Style Heritage: The region is known for its temples built in a distinctive Burmese style, including the lakeside twin temples and the mountain pagoda of Wat Phra That Doi Kong Moo.
• Nature & Caves: Explore Lod Cave by bamboo raft through its prehistoric formations and visit the peaceful Pang Ung Lake, home to Shan and Mong communities.
• Baan Rak Thai: Visit this Chinese village near the Burmese border, founded by Kuo Min Tang nationalists and famous for its tea plantations.
